Abstract
A therapeutic composition and a method of producing it by light-activating hypericin in a carrier or solvent. Preferably, the composition is made by combining dried flowers and/or flower stems of St. John's Wort with edible oil and exposing the mixture to the sun for a prolonged time. This process serves to light-activate the hypericin before its use and reduce risk of skin phototoxicity. The composition can be used for treating undesirable conditions such as mouth sores and vaginal infections.
Claims
1. A method of producing a therapeutic composition, comprising: preparing an intermediate by combining hypericin with a carrier or solvent; irradiating the intermediate with light; and then packaging the irradiated intermediate in a vial for ingestion or topical use as the therapeutic composition.
2. The method of claim 1, wherein the step of preparing the intermediate comprises combining the carrier or solvent with at least one of a flower and/or a flower stem of a plant in the family Hypericaceae.
3. The method of claim 2, wherein the carrier or solvent comprises an edible oil.
4. The method of claim 3, wherein the carrier or solvent comprises olive oil.
5. The method of claim 3, wherein the carrier or solvent comprises oleuropein.
6. The method of claim 3, wherein the carrier or solvent-immersed flowers and/or flower stems comprise a ratio of at least 40 grams of a dry weight of the flowers and/or flower stems to one liter of the carrier or solvent.
7. The method of claim 3, wherein the carrier or solvent-immersed flowers and/or flower stems comprise at least 0.05% wt/wt of the hypericin to the carrier or solvent.
8. The method of claim 2, wherein the light comprises sunlight.
9. The method of claim 2, wherein the light comprises ultraviolet light.
10. The method of claim 1, wherein the step of preparing the intermediate comprises combining the carrier or solvent with a flower and/or flower stem of a plant in the family Hypericaceae, the carrier or solvent comprises olive oil, and the light comprises sunlight, further comprising subjecting the intermediate to the sunlight for a period of at least 20 days, and further comprising shaking and turning the intermediate each day.
11. A method of treating a body of a person, comprising: providing in a container, a light-activated mixture of (a) a plant material comprising a dried flower and/or flower stem of a plant in the family Hypericaceae, and (b) an edible oil; preparing a clarified oil by removing at least some of the plant material from the light-activated mixture; and removing a portion of the clarified oil from the container, and applying the removed clarified oil to a region of the body having an undesirable condition.
12. The method of claim 11, wherein the undesirable condition comprises a hemorrhoid.
13. The method of claim 11, wherein the undesirable condition comprises a varicose vein.
14. The method of claim 11, wherein the undesirable condition comprises a vaginal infection.
15. The method of claim 11, wherein the undesirable condition comprises a mouth sore.
16. The method of claim 11, wherein the step of providing the clarified oil to a region of the body comprises ingesting a dose of the clarified oil.

(6) The intermediate can be prepared by combining the carrier or solvent with at least one of flower and/or flower stem of a Hypericaceae plant (250). The carrier or solvent-immersed flowers and/or flower stems may comprise the following (270): Box 270aat least 1% wt/wt of a dry weight of the flowers and/or flower stems to the carrier or solvent. In preferred embodiments, the carrier or solvent-immersed flowers and/or flower stems comprise a ratio of at least 40 grams of a dry weight of the flowers and/or flower stems to one liter of the carrier or solvent. Box 270badditionally or alternatively hypericin can be added in some form other than in dried flowers or stems, and in that case hypericin is added to the carrier or solvent in a concentration of at least 0.05% wt/wt of the hypericin to the carrier or solvent.
(7) Some contemplated options for the carrier or solvent are as follows (260): Box 260aolive oil. Box 260 boleuropein. Box 260cedible oil.
(8) Some contemplated options for the light are (280): Box 280asunlight. Box 280bUV light.
(9) The carrier or solvent can be combined with at least one of flowers and/or flower stems of a Hypericaceae plant and irradiated with light for at least 20 days (290a), preferably shaken and turned every day (290b).
